当前位置:首页 > 问问

dsp断点是什么 DSP断点定义及作用

DSP断点是什么

DSP(Digital Signal Processor,数字信号处理器)是一种专门用来对数字信号进行处理的芯片,而DSP断点则是指在DSP程序调试过程中设置的停止执行某个操作的点,可以帮助程序员调试和分析程序,提高程序运行效率和质量。

1、DSP断点的作用

DSP断点可以实现调试程序的目的,帮助程序员定位程序中的错误和问题。在程序调试的过程中,可以设置多个断点,当程序执行到断点时,程序将会停止执行,从而允许程序员查看程序的运行状态、检查变量的值、以及执行下一步操作之前调整代码等操作。通过不断地调试和分析程序,可以提高程序的运行效率和质量,避免程序出现错误和异常退出等问题。

2、DSP断点的设置方法

在DSP程序调试过程中,可以通过在程序中设置断点的方式来实现调试的目的。一般来说,设置断点的步骤为:选择要设置断点的位置,在代码文件中点击鼠标左键,在选中的行号区域上单击鼠标右键,然后选择“Toggle breakpoint”选项即可。在程序执行到该断点时,程序会自动暂停,以便程序员进行下一步的操作。

除了通过代码文件设置断点外,还可以通过DSP集成开发工具提供的功能来实现断点的设置。在DSP集成开发工具中,一般提供了设置断点的相关功能,例如“Debug”、“Stop Point”等选项,用户可以在这些选项中设置断点,以实现调试的目的。

3、DSP断点的注意事项

在程序调试过程中,应该注意一些常见的断点问题。首先,在设置断点时,要确保断点设置的位置是合适的,以便程序能够在正确的时刻停止执行。其次,在程序执行过程中,应该及时查看程序的运行状态和变量的值,以确保程序的执行正确。此外,应该避免在程序的关键路径上设置过多的断点,否则会影响程序的运行效率。

另外,如果在DSP程序的调试过程中遇到了一些问题,例如无法设置断点、无法读取变量等问题,可以先检查DSP集成开发工具的版本和配置是否正确,并查看DSP处理器的控制寄存器是否正确设置了相关的调试选项。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章